A 33-year-old man has been charged in the death of Austin Simon, who was stabbed Thursday night in the ByWard Market.
Ignace Kayiranga was arrested by Ottawa Police over the weekend.
The man charged will remain in custody until his next court appearance on November 18.
On Halloween, the 39-year-old victim was stabbed near the Shepherds of Good Hope on Murray Street around 10:25 p.m.
Simon died the next day in hospital.
The victim had been working in the capital as a carpenter at the time of his death.
